Comprehensive Guide to WI Tax Organizer

What is the Wisconsin Tax Return Organizer?

The Wisconsin Tax Return Organizer is a comprehensive form designed to assist taxpayers in Wisconsin with their state tax filings, specifically for the year 2015. This essential document helps individuals streamline their tax preparation by consolidating necessary information for reporting income and eligible deductions. Understanding the significance of this form can empower taxpayers to ensure their returns are accurate and complete, particularly for the tax year in question.

Key Features of the Wisconsin Tax Return Organizer

The form is structured to include several key sections that cater to various aspects of tax returns. Important features include spaces for tax district information, documentation of rent payments, and records of charitable donations.
  • Tax district and residency details
  • Fields for recording total rent paid
  • Checkboxes for tracking donations made during the tax year
